    Diesel Mechanic - Multi Green (Pty) Ltd, Villiers

    Job Description

    • To diagnose and repair mechanical faults of diesel vehicles as well as conduct their routine maintenance in alignment with predefined work objectives (as per agreed standard operating procedures). 

    Requirements

    • Grade 12 or NQF Level 4 Equivalent.
    • Qualified Diesel Technician (must have passed Trade Test).
    • A minimum of 3 years’ experience as a Diesel Technician post Trade Test.
    • Code 8 Driving License required (Code 14 preferred).
    • The applicant should be in a good physical condition, an independent worker, self-motivated, able to work under pressure and without supervision.
    • Position requires willingness to work long hours, incl. weekends where requested.
    • Basic Auto electrical experience
    • Experience on forklifts and frontend loader will be an advantage.

    Duties and Responsibilities

    • Inspect, test, and listen to defective engines/parts to diagnose malfunctions.
    • Repair the fault using existing parts where possible.
    • Replace broken parts with new and reconditioned parts.
    • Retest vehicles to ensure problem has been repaired.
    • Keep accurate records of faults identified and repairs done to vehicles.
    • Maintain records of all parts used for invoicing purposes.
    • Conduct routine maintenance checks on vehicles according to the relevant standard operating procedure.
    • Perform routine maintenance such as changing oil, checking batteries, and lubricating equipment and machinery.
    • Examine and adjust protective guards, loose bolts, and specified safety devices.
    • Identify any mechanical problems and obtain authorization to carry out the necessary repairs whilst conducting these routine checks.
    • Note wear patterns and make maintenance recommendations.
    • Keep accurate and detailed records of preventative maintenance checks and repairs completed.
    • Ensure all work is carried according to SHEQ and company standards.
    • Ensure vehicle/equipment safety procedures are followed to avoid damage to engine components.
    • Operate equipment and carry out all duties in a safe manner.
    • Maintain equipment, protective clothing and work areas in a clean, tidy and safe condition.
    • Any other duties as may be required by management.

    Skills Required

    • Knowledge of health and safety procedures (PPE).
    • Good communication skills.
    • Accuracy and attention to details.
    • Team player.
    • Able to work under pressure.
